Island point-to-point to take place at Ballycrystal

The Island hunt will now host their autumn point-to-point at Ballycrystal rather than in Courtown as had previously been published.
 
The fixture on Saturday October 24th will become just the second ever point-to-point at the Co. Wexford venue, had hosted the inaugural point-to-point for the Ballinagore hunt at the beginning of the year.
 
The left-handed course takes place on the land well-known point-to-point handler Matthew Flynn O’Connor.
 
Ballycrystal will race alongside Loughanmore on Saturday October 24th, with action also taking place at Dromahane and Tattersalls on the following afternoon.
